Advance your expertise in Cyber Security, a critical area for governments and industries. This Master of Science (MSc) program is provisionally certified by the National Cyber Security Centre (NCSC) and covers essential aspects of cyber security, including network, computer, and information security. It also emphasizes the business context to prepare you for rapid career progression into management roles. The course is ideal for those looking to build a career as a cyber security professional or take on leading technical or managerial positions. While a background in computer science or information technology is beneficial, the program is also accessible to individuals with a strong interest in cyber security but without formal studies in computer science. With the increasing importance of data privacy, such as GDPR, there is a growing demand for Information Security Managers, making this MSc a valuable opportunity in a large and expanding market. Teaching and learning are delivered through lectures, tutorials, and seminars, typically concentrated over two consecutive days per week for each semester. This flexible study style allows for independent learning and can be pursued on or off campus. The course includes coursework, essays, and case studies for assessment. Semester two offers optional modules, allowing you to specialize in areas of cyber security that align with your interests. Students will benefit from state-of-the-art facilities, including a Cyber Control Centre, Virtual Reality facility, digital lounge, and enhanced teaching spaces. The program features AWS and Cisco accreditations, providing access to industry-relevant resources, cloud computing and networking certifications, and hands-on experience in dedicated cyber and network labs equipped with industry-standard tools.

Applicants should hold a 2.2 or higher in a computing or engineering discipline. Relevant work experience or a professional qualification in a computing, engineering, or technical field may also be considered.
International applicants need an IELTS score of 6.0 overall, with a minimum of 5.5 in writing and all other bands.
The full-time program duration is 1 year, while the part-time option takes 2 years to complete.
Graduates are prepared for roles such as Cyber Security Professional, Information Security Manager, Security Architect, Security Officer, and Auditor, among others, in various organizations.
